GLENN -- George W. Glenn Jr., 82, a resident of Albuquerque since 1959, died Sunday, December 21, 2003. He is survived by his wife, Mary Glenn of Albuquerque; sons, Michael Glenn and wife, Rebecca of Ft. Worth, TX and John Mark Glenn and wife, Angie of Rio Rancho; daughter, Janell Morris and husband, Melvin of Albuquerque; stepsons, Ted Senter and wife, Sherry of Roswell and Park Senter of Albuquerque; stepdaughters, Ann Mohageri and husband, Hassan of Seattle, WA and Ruth Nail and husband, Tony of Corrales; 14 grandchildren; one great-grandson; brother H.L. Glenn of San Diego, CA; and sister, Lonette Murray of Waco, TX. Mr. Glenn graduated in 1949 from Baylor University in Waco, TX, with a Bachelor Degree in Business Administration. He retired as a Captain from the U.S. Air Force and was a lifetime member of the D.A.V. George will always be remembered for his caring spirit, love, kindness and generosity. Services will be held Saturday, December 27, 2003, at 11:00 a.m., at Sandia Baptist Church, 9429 Constitution NE, with Dr. Bob Butler officiating. Interment will take place Monday, December 29, 2003, at 11:00 a.m., at Santa Fe National Cemetery. Friends may visit French Mortuary, Wyoming Blvd. Chapel, Friday, December 26, 2003, from 4: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m. The family would like to thank the staff of Lovelace Hospital for their care and support.
